gentry

  1. Noun.  Birth; condition; rank by birth.
  2. Noun.  Courtesy; civility; complaisance.
  3. Noun.  People of education and good breeding.
  4. Noun.  (British) In a restricted sense, those people between the nobility and the yeomanry.
